Root Of All Blacks Issues Pinpointed

New Zealand’s mighty All Blacks are rightly regarded as one of the biggest sporting brands in the world.

The three-time World Champions have been a mainstay at the top of the World rankings since they came into existence in 2003.

Now experiencing a dip in form by their own high standards, the All Blacks have been searching for answers ahead of their second clash with current World Champions the Springboks.

Having lost a home series to Ireland and the opening test in South Africa already this season, head coach Ian Foster and his side have their backs to the wall.

No doubt there have been many hard conversations about where it has been going wrong.

Many experts have speculated that it could be the All-Blacks lack of adaption to the new rules or perhaps their tactics that have let them down.

Putting to waste these many hours of soul searching it has been confirmed that the route of their issues has been from an external force which they cannot control.
